Descripción del empleo

Role Purpose

This role sits within Corning Optical Connectivity Solution’s Division Engineering organization supporting global automation projects. This position will serve as a technical lead or mechanical lead on project teams, leading delivery of new automation equipment, process optimization, or cost reduction in support of the Division’s automation strategy. A leading priority of the Global Automation Projects Management Group in Division Engineering is to establish and ensure accountability for global standards in equipment design and deployment across our manufacturing plants. This role in collaboration with internal Corning cross functional teams and external equipment integrators will support new equipment & system introductions, process improvements and cost reduction projects.

Key Responsibilities
  • Provide mechanical design expertise in support of new equipment & system introductions, continuous improvements, cost reductions, maintenance, and productivity improvements.
  • Interface with external system integrators and machine builders to successfully deliver fully integrated automation equipment to Corning’s plants on-time, on-budget, and that satisfy performance measures.
  • Actively participate / direct all phases of the project including initiation, design/development, equipment build, factory acceptance, production start-up support, training of plant personnel and technology transfer.
  • Ensure design packages are complete and documented properly and conform to Corning standards.
  • Prepare technical specifications for automation equipment development in accordance with automation PRIME, GPM playbook for automation deployment.
  • Work with project teams to solve automation problems, resolve project related issues, and develop fundamental understanding of technical / process requirements critical to system success.
  • The individual must be capable of executing project assignments as well as managing projects, in a team-based environment, with minimal supervision.
  • Provides directions to other technicians / engineers, coaches junior engineers, and provides guidance to maintenance personnel
  • Develops and leads some areas of the manufacturing and/or technical roadmap. Documents material, process and/or equipment to protect and contribute to Intellectual Property improvements.
  • Proficient in use of statistical data analysis and DOE in process problem solving and process/product improvement.
  • Introduces new products and technologies.
  • Meets all Environmental, Safety and Health requirements.
  • Develops SME knowledge of material, process and/or equipment in focused areas of manufacturing or engineering.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ical, Mechatronics, Manufacturing Engineering or equivalent
  • Ideal candidate will possess 5+ years of mechanical design, automation integration or capital asset development and deployment experience
  • Able to travel globally (United States and Poland at a minimum)
  • Valid passport
Required Skills
  • High level of technical curiosity that will enable unique solutions to the technical challenges incumbent in the position.
  • Fundamental understanding of mechanical design practices, equipment fabrication and assembly, and troubleshooting mechanical systems.
  • Ability to use experimentation to develop basic process knowledge, design prototype test systems, and perform proof of principle testing to validate design approach. Develop experimental plans focused on testing equipment, prototypes, and troubleshoot mechanical issues.
  • Use CAD tools (e.g., Creo, SolidWorks) and animation tools to visualize concepts, describe processes, and describe systems requirements.
  • Ability to perform independent design reviews and lead mechanical design reviews.
  • Able to effectively communicate technical ideas and concepts to a wide range of technical and non-technical audience within the organization and across organizational lines
  • Ability to evaluate vendor design concepts against automation requirements and lead decision analysis to select proposals that best aligns with Corning’s business objectives.
  • Experience with managing external machine builders and system integrators for detail design, build, and integration of automation equipment.
  • Ability to perform a machine safety risk assessment
  • Highly motivated, results oriented, and customer focused
  • Ability to work in a team-based environment and contribute to a highly matrixed project team.
  • Project Management Skills
Desired Skills And Experience
  • Design and/or Manufacturing experience
  • Automation integration experience
  • Advanced CAD design experience (SolidWorks, Creo)
  • Prior experience moving a new product or process from development into manufacturing
  • Excellent technical communication skills
  • Ability to understand, leverage and drive accountability to established standards
  • Ability to quickly adapt to work process changes, new software/tools, and evolving workflows while maintaining productivity, quality, and clear communication.
  • Experience with productivity/planning tools and ability to quickly learn and use them – MindManager, Visio, Minitab (graphical and statistical analysis), CAD data management (PTC Windchill, SolidWorks Vault)
